In further speaking of the "exhausted elements" of the soil--those
necessary for the food of trees as well as plants, and without which they
inevitably perish and disappear--Mr. Emerson says; "This is clearly
indicated in what is constantly going on in the forests, particularly the
fact which I have already stated, and which is abundantly confirmed by my
correspondents, that a forest of one kind is frequently succeeded _by a
spontaneous growth of trees of another kind._" In the sense in which he
manifestly uses the term "spontaneous" in this connection, his new forest
might be accounted for on the theory of "primordial germs," but not on
that of "seeds;" for few trees or shrubs in Massachusetts bear winged
seeds, or possess any other means of dispersion (the _Acer_ family
excepted) than those common to our general forest growths. Spontaneity, in
a strictly scientific sense, is not predicable upon the artificial or
chance sowing of either acorns, hickory nuts, or the chits to pine cones.
A spontaneous growth implies a process which is neither usual nor
accidental--a growth without external cause, but from inherent natural
tendency--and it is questionable whether there is any such process in
nature. It belongs to the same class of idle speculations as "spontaneous
generation" in the infusorial world--a subject that will be considered as
we advance in this work.
Our vegetable physiologists, Mr. Emerson among the number, are simply
unfortunate in their use of terms--those expressing even the commonest
operations of nature. In their genesis of plants and trees they need to
adhere a little more closely to the genesis of induction, and use language
in harmony with the phenomenal facts and characteristics which they are
called upon to explain. But Mr. Emerson was not alone at fault in this
almost universal slip of the scientific pen. He quotes from a letter of
Mr. P. Sanderson, of East Whately, Mass., in which the writer says: "There
is an instance on my farm of spruce and hackmatack being succeeded by a
spontaneous growth of maple wood;" and he adds that "instances are also
mentioned by him (Mr. Sanderson) of beech and maple succeeding oaks; oaks
following pines, and the reverse; hemlock succeeded by white birch in cold
places, and by hard maple in warm ones; beech succeeded by maple, elm,
etc; and, in fact, the occurrence was so common that surprise was
expressed at the asking of the question."
